在数字化时代,内容创作者和营销者都在寻找一种方法,能够从海量的数据中洞察趋势,发现下一个爆款。巨量探索模型就是基于这一需求而诞生的AI技术。本文将深入探讨巨量探索模型的工作原理,以及如何利用这一技术来预测和发现潜在的爆款。

巨量探索模型:定义与背景

定义

巨量探索模型是一种高级的机器学习模型,它能够通过分析大量的用户数据,识别出潜在的流行趋势和用户偏好。这种模型通常结合了多种算法,如深度学习、自然语言处理和推荐系统等。

背景

随着互联网的快速发展,用户生成的内容(UGC)呈爆炸式增长。在这种情况下,如何从海量的数据中筛选出有价值的信息,成为了内容创作者和营销者面临的一大挑战。巨量探索模型的出现,为这一挑战提供了一种解决方案。

巨量探索模型的工作原理

数据收集与预处理

巨量探索模型的第一步是收集数据。这些数据可能包括用户的搜索历史、浏览记录、购买行为、社交媒体互动等。在收集到数据后,需要进行预处理,例如去除噪声、清洗数据、进行特征提取等。

# 假设有一个用户数据集
data = [
    {"user": "Alice", "search": "最新电影", "click": 1},
    {"user": "Bob", "search": "美食推荐", "click": 0},
    # ... 更多数据
]

# 数据预处理示例
def preprocess_data(data):
    processed_data = []
    for item in data:
        # 特征提取
        features = extract_features(item)
        processed_data.append(features)
    return processed_data

def extract_features(item):
    # 提取需要的特征
    return {
        "user": item["user"],
        "search": item["search"],
        "click": item["click"]
    }

# 预处理数据
processed_data = preprocess_data(data)

特征工程

特征工程是机器学习中的一个重要步骤。在巨量探索模型中,特征工程的目标是创建出能够反映数据本质的变量。这些变量对于模型的学习和预测至关重要。

模型选择与训练

在选择了合适的特征后,下一步是选择模型并进行训练。常用的模型包括深度学习模型(如神经网络)、自然语言处理模型(如词嵌入)和推荐系统模型(如协同过滤)。

# 使用神经网络进行模型训练
import tensorflow as tf

# 创建模型
model = tf.keras.Sequential([
    tf.keras.layers.Dense(64, activation='relu', input_shape=(feature_size,)),
    tf.keras.layers.Dense(1, activation='sigmoid')
])

# 编译模型
model.compile(optimizer='adam', loss='binary_crossentropy', metrics=['accuracy'])

# 训练模型
model.fit(processed_data, labels, epochs=10)

预测与评估

模型训练完成后,就可以用于预测新的数据。为了评估模型的性能,通常会使用交叉验证等方法。

# 使用模型进行预测
predictions = model.predict(new_data)

# 评估模型
accuracy = model.evaluate(new_data, labels)

如何利用巨量探索模型发现下一个爆款

分析趋势

巨量探索模型可以帮助分析用户行为和趋势,从而预测哪些内容可能成为爆款。

个性化推荐

通过分析用户的搜索历史和浏览记录,模型可以推荐个性化的内容,增加用户对特定内容的兴趣。

风险管理

巨量探索模型还可以用于识别和避免潜在的风险,例如识别不合适的或低质量的内容。

结论

巨量探索模型是一种强大的AI技术,可以帮助内容创作者和营销者发现下一个爆款。通过收集和分析用户数据,结合先进的机器学习算法,巨量探索模型为内容创作和营销提供了新的可能性。随着技术的不断发展,我们可以期待更多创新的应用出现。